E3 2002: Nintendo announces GameCube price drop

Nintendo of America will reduce the GameCube's price to $149, effective Tuesday, May 21, 2002.

Nintendo of America announced this morning that it will reduce the price of the Nintendo GameCube from $199 to $149, effective Tuesday, May 21, 2002.

Today's news comes hot on the heels of Sony's and Microsoft's recent price reductions for the PlayStation 2 and Xbox from $299 to $199.

"We were the first manufacturer to reach the $199 price level and now we're leading the industry to $149," commented Peter MacDougall, executive vice president, sales and marketing, Nintendo of America.
